MANGIND's latest stock split occurred on Nov 29, 2016

The company executed a 10-for-1 stock split, meaning that for every share held, investors received 10 new shares.

Before the split, MANGIND traded at 2.435 per share. Afterward, the share price was about 2.4.

The adjusted shares began trading on Nov 29, 2016. This was the only stock split in MANGIND's history.

Mangalam Industrial Finance Ltd. operates as a non-banking financial services company. The company is headquartered in Kolkata, West Bengal. The company went IPO on 2014-03-21. The firm is engaged in the business of investing and financing. The firm is engaged in other monetary intermediation services and other not elsewhere classified (NEC) trade. The firm provides credits and loans. The firm operates in India.
